For developers encountering naolozut253, the journey from curiosity to production can be fraught with fragmented information. This guide consolidates everything you need, transforming you from a beginner to a proficient user capable of leveraging naolozut253’s full potential in your applications. We’ll move from foundational concepts to advanced implementation, ensuring you gain practical, actionable skills.
What is naolozut253 and Why Developers Need It
At its core, naolozut253 is a powerful, specialized toolkit or API designed to solve a specific class of development problems, often related to data processing, system integration, or workflow automation. Its value lies in abstracting complex underlying operations into a more manageable and efficient interface for developers.
Core Concepts and Key Terminology Defined
Understanding its architecture is crucial. Typically, naolozut253 operates around a few key concepts: the Engine (the core processing unit), Connectors (for data sources or external services), and Policies (the rules governing its operation). Familiarize yourself with terms like init session, pipeline, and registry, as they form the basis of all interactions.
The Problem naolozut253 Solves in Your Stack
Without naolozut253, developers often spend excessive time building and maintaining custom code for tasks like data transformation, legacy system communication, or managing specific protocols. This toolkit eliminates that redundancy, providing a robust, tested, and scalable solution that accelerates development cycles and reduces boilerplate code.
Set Up Your naolozut253 Development Environment Quickly
A correct initial setup prevents countless downstream issues. Follow this sequence to get a functional local environment.
Step 1: Installing Dependencies and Prerequisites
First, ensure your system meets the prerequisites, typically including Python 3.8+ or Node.js 16+, and a package manager like pip or npm. Install the core naolozut253 package from its official repository.
# Example using pip
pip install naolozut253-core
# Verify installation
python -c “import naolozut253; print(naolozut253.__version__)”
Step 2: Configuration Files and Essential Settings
Configuration is key. Your project will need a naolozut253.config.yaml file. Start with the minimal setup:
environment: development
engine:
log_level: INFO
cache_enabled: true
connectors:
primary_source:
type: api
endpoint: ${ENV_API_URL}
Use environment variables for sensitive data like API keys and endpoints.
Step 3: Verifying Your Installation with a Test Script
Create a simple test_install.py script to validate communication and basic functionality.
from naolozut253 import Engine
config_path = “./naolozut253.config.yaml”
engine = Engine.from_config(config_path)
status = engine.get_status()
print(f”Engine status: {status}”)
# Expected output: “Engine status: operational”
A successful run confirms your development environment is ready.
Implement naolozut253 Core Features in Your Projects
With your environment ready, start integrating its core functionalities into a sample project.
Building Your First naolozut253 Module
A module is a self-contained unit of work. Define one to handle a specific task, like data normalization.
from naolozut253.core import Module
class DataNormalizer(Module):
def process(self, input_data):
# Your normalization logic here
normalized = {k: v.upper() for k, v in input_data.items()}
return normalized
Register this module in your engine to make it executable within a pipeline.
Integrating with APIs and External Data Sources
Connectors are your bridge to the outside world. To fetch data from a REST API before processing:
from naolozut253.connectors import RESTConnector
api_connector = RESTConnector(config=config[‘connectors’][‘primary_source’])
raw_data = api_connector.fetch()
# raw_data is now ready for your DataNormalizer module
This pattern keeps data acquisition logic clean and separate from business logic.
Error Handling and Debugging Common Issues
Implement robust error handling using the toolkit’s built-in exceptions. Wrap critical sections in try-catch blocks and leverage its detailed logging.
try:
engine.execute_pipeline(‘my_pipeline’)
except naolozut253.exceptions.ExecutionError as e:
logger.error(f”Pipeline failed: {e.details}”)
# Implement fallback logic or retry mechanism
Check logs for codes like CONNECTION_TIMEOUT or VALIDATION_ERROR to quickly diagnose issues.
Advanced naolozut253 Techniques for Production Code
Move beyond basics to ensure your implementation is efficient, secure, and maintainable.
Optimizing Performance and Speed
For high-volume data, enable and tune the in-memory cache. Use asynchronous execution for independent tasks.
# In your config
engine:
cache_enabled: true
cache_ttl: 300 # 5 minutes
async_mode: true
Profile your pipelines to identify and refactor bottlenecks, often found in custom module logic.
Security Best Practices You Must Follow
Never hardcode credentials. Use secret management via environment variables or tools like HashiCorp Vault. Validate all incoming data schemas before processing to prevent injection attacks. Regularly update the naolozut253 package to patch vulnerabilities.
Writing Scalable and Maintainable naolozut253 Code
Design your modules to be stateless where possible, accepting all data as inputs. This aids scaling. Use the registry pattern to manage modules, making them easy to discover, reuse, and test. Document each module’s purpose, inputs, and outputs meticulously.
Troubleshooting Common naolozut253 Developer Errors
Even with good practices, you’ll hit snags. Here’s how to resolve frequent issues.
Debugging Connection and Authentication Failures
Symptoms include ConnectionRefused or AuthInvalid errors. First, verify network accessibility and port availability. Double-check credential variables are loaded correctly. Use the connector’s test_connection() method if available to isolate the problem.
Fixing Data Parsing and Validation Problems
When a pipeline fails mid-execution, the issue is often unexpected data format. Enable debug logging to see the exact data state at each step. Implement stricter validation rules in your module’s process method to catch anomalies early.
Where to Find Help and Official Resources
The primary resource is the official naolozut253 documentation. For community support, check its dedicated GitHub Discussions page or the #naolozut253 channel on relevant developer Discord servers. Always search closed issues before posting a new one.
Conclusion and Next Steps
You’ve now journeyed from understanding what naolozut253 is to setting up a robust environment, implementing core and advanced features, and troubleshooting effectively. The key to mastery is iterative application: start with a small, real project, such as automating a simple data-fetching and transformation task. As you grow more confident, explore its plugin architecture or contribute to its ecosystem. Remember, the strength of a tool like naolozut253 is realized through consistent, well-architected use within your broader development workflow.
FAQ’s Section
Q: Is naolozut253 a programming language or a framework?
Neither. It is best classified as a specialized toolkit or library designed to provide high-level abstractions for specific technical tasks, requiring use within a host language like Python or JavaScript.
Q: What are the main system requirements for running naolozut253?
Requirements depend on the language binding. For the Python version, you’ll need a compatible Python interpreter (3.8+), adequate RAM for your data size, and network access if connecting to external services. Always check the latest official docs.
Q: Can I use naolozut253 for free in commercial projects?
Licensing varies. The core library is often open-source (e.g., MIT or Apache 2.0), but confirm on the official repository. Some enterprise connectors or advanced features may have different terms.
Q: How does naolozut253 compare to writing my own custom code?
It saves significant development and maintenance time for the problems it targets. It offers tested reliability, scalability, and often better performance. The trade-off is learning its specifics and adhering to its patterns.
Q: Where can I find example projects or boilerplates?
The official GitHub repository typically contains a /examples directory. Searching GitHub for “naolozut253-starter” or “naolozut253-example” will yield community-built templates to accelerate your projects.
Continue your learning journey. Explore more helpful tech guides and productivity tips on my site Techynators.com.

Hi, I’m James Anderson, a tech writer with 5 years of experience in technology content. I’m passionate about sharing insightful stories about groundbreaking innovations, tech trends, and remarkable advancements. Through Techynators.com, I bring you in-depth, well-researched, and engaging articles that keep you both informed and excited about the evolving world of technology. Let’s explore the future of tech together!







